eMiles Shutting Down
 
Just received this email... not cool that they only gave one week notice then again they could have just turned off the lights and left in the middle of the night.

Dear Member,

We wanted to reach-out with an important update about the eMiles program and your membership.

We greatly appreciate your support and participation in eMiles, as well as the millions of other members over the years, but sadly we need to communicate that the eMiles program will soon be coming to a close.

We will provide additional updates along the way, but wanted to inform you of a couple of key dates in advance:
  • Effective June 15, 2018, eMiles Redemptions will close, so please be sure to log-in and redeem, as unredeemed points will expire on June 29, 2018
  • After June 15, 2018, you will continue to be able to log-in to eMiles, view your account history, claim previously-redeemed rewards, and communicate with [email protected]
We’ll be sure to send additional reminders, so you don’t forget to redeem your points, but please visit our FAQ if you have any questions.

Thank you for a being an integral part of our community.
- Your friends at eMiles

lunettes noires Jun 9, 2018 4:42 pm

Sounds like it. The email I got goes on to say:
IMPORTANT NOTE:
As an existing member of the e-Rewards Opinion Panel (our sister company), any eMiles Points that you have not redeemed by June 15, 2018 will be loaded into your e-Rewards account (associated with this e-mail address) on or before June 29, 2018, in the amount of $0.05 in e-Rewards Currency, for each remaining eMiles Point.
